Banana Cream Sandwich Cookies
 
 
Makes 2 dozen.
Ingredients
  • (Cookie)
  • 2⅓ cup flour
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) butter, softened
  • ½ cup (1 medium) sliced banana
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la
  • ½ cup chopped pecans
  • (Frosting)
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• ⅓ cup butter, softened
  • 3 to 4 tablespoons milk
Instructions
  1. Pre-heat oven to 350. Grease cookie sheets or line with parchment paper.
  2. In a mixer, combine all cookie ingredients except pecans. Beat at low speed scraping sides of bowl often, until well mixed (2-3 minutes). Stir in pecans. Shape rounded teaspoonfuls of dough into 1 inch balls.
  3. Place 2″ apart onto prepared cookie sheets. Flatten cookie with bottom of a glass dipped in sugar.
  4. Bake near center of oven for 12-15 minutes until edges are slightly golden brown. Remove from pan immediately. Cool completely on wire rack. Put cookies together in pairs with 1 tablespoon of frosting for each sandwich.
  5. Frosting: In a mixing bowl, combine all frosting ingredients. Beat at medium speed, scraping sides of bowl often until light and fluffy (1-2 minutes).
